How Does an App Dev Company Enhance User Experience Across Android and iOS?

In today’s digital world, creating an outstanding user experience (UX) across Android and iOS is crucial for any app’s success. App development companies play a pivotal role in enhancing UX by focusing on various aspects of app design and functionality. Let’s explore how these companies ensure a seamless experience for users, regardless of the platform.
A smartphone displaying vibrant, user-friendly app interfaces. 35mm stock photo

Understanding User Needs and Preferences

App dev companies start by researching the target audience to understand their needs, preferences, and behaviors. This insight helps in creating a user-centric design that resonates well with both Android and iOS users.

Conducting initial surveys, interviews, and feedback sessions allows app dev companies to gather essential information about users’ unmet needs or potential enhancements they desire. By placing users at the heart of the design process, developers can ensure the solution created truly addresses user challenges.

Moreover, app development firms utilize data analytics to predict user trends and preferences, adapting their strategies to deliver more personalized experiences. By leveraging this data, they can tailor features and functionalities to meet evolving user expectations.

Maintaining Consistency Across Platforms

Ensuring a consistent user experience across both Android and iOS is vital. Companies achieve this by keeping the app’s core functionalities and aesthetics aligned across platforms while adapting to each platform’s unique features and guidelines.

To bridge the platform gap, app development companies often employ frameworks like Flutter or React Native, which facilitate a uniform user interface. These technologies allow developers to build apps with a single codebase that operates seamlessly on both platforms.

Another strategy lies in adapting design components such as buttons, menus, and navigational tools that behave consistently across all devices. Harmonizing the app’s visual and functional elements ensures that users moving between Android and iOS don’t face any disruption or disorientation.

Emphasizing Intuitive and Engaging Design

A key to enhancing user experience is a well-thought-out design that is both intuitive and engaging. This involves creating an appealing visual design, smooth navigation, and interactive elements that keep users engaged.

One fundamental aspect of a rich UX is crafting a dynamic and responsive user interface (UI) that offers immediate feedback to user actions. Whether it’s through animations, touch-sensitive elements, or well-timed transitions, these interactive features bring a sense of vitality to the user experience.

Moreover, app dev companies place a strong emphasis on accessibility. Integrating voice-activated commands or supporting screen readers can greatly enhance usability for differently-abled users, ensuring the app is inclusive and caters to a wider audience.

Implementing Thorough Testing and Feedback Loops

App development involves rigorous testing and incorporating user feedback throughout the process. This ensures that any bugs are fixed, and the app remains responsive to user needs, improving overall UX.

Beta testing phases are invaluable as they simulate real-world conditions, allowing developers to pinpoint and rectify issues before an official launch. This iterative process helps in fine-tuning the app’s functionality and ensuring it runs smoothly across all scenarios.

A feedback loop encourages continuous improvement through user ratings, comments, and suggestions. This direct line of communication allows developers to stay attuned to user expectations, enabling a swift response to any emerging concerns.

Continually Updating and Optimizing the App

App dev companies regularly release updates to refine app performance and introduce new features. This continuous optimization ensures the app remains relevant and provides an excellent user experience over time.

Staying abreast of the latest technological advancements is crucial for app developers. By leveraging the latest tools and technologies, like artificial intelligence, companies can integrate cutting-edge functionalities that enhance user experience.

Regular updates not only polish existing features but also safeguard apps against security threats. Ensuring security is key to maintaining user trust and confidence, which is integral to the overall user experience.

Crafting Exceptional User Experiences Across Platforms

App development companies are instrumental in crafting user experiences that keep users engaged and satisfied, no matter their preferred platform. By understanding user needs, focusing on cross-platform consistency, emphasizing design, and continuously testing and adapting, these companies ensure apps not only meet but exceed user expectations.

0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Leave a Reply